The error message seems to refer to an issue relating to temporary files. If you have plenty of space on your drive(s) then another possible cause would be a permissions issue. Is it possible that you installed DCS, or parts of it, as administrator and are running it as a regular user now? This can lead to some weird behaviours.

Yeah, the OF412 is too weak, and too fast. The L118, as a howitzer, needs a dual purpose direct/indirect round, so currently, the 122mm ammunition from the 2S1 is probably the best compromise, even though it's slightly too powerful. Ideally, ED would add the UK L31A1 105mm shell, and the US M1 105mm to their arsenal, so that the ranks of NATO artillery pieces could be filled out to cover the Cold War period. M101, M102 and M119 would bridge the gap from WW2-early 2010s for the US and other operators.

@Flappie @BIGNEWY Here's the mission, logs, and tracks from both client, and dedicated server. This track features the Seawise Giant tanker, but it also affects carriers and the Oil Rig with helipad. Using these objects as dynamic spawns results in the parking spot not releasing properly if the aircraft is destroyed, preventing further spawns until the mission is restarted. dcs_client.log dcs_server.log server-20241008-124632.trk swg_caucasus_dynspawntest-20241008-124732.trk swg_caucasus_dynspawntest.miz -

Since DCS version 2.9.8.1107 both executables should be the same, just on different paths. Maybe something is profiling the executables differently? Some people put the entire DCS installation folder and the folder in Saved Games into the exclusion list for Windows Defender (and any other AV solution) to prevent real-time scanning from eating CPU cycles. Also you could go to Settings -> System -> Display -> Graphics and add both DCS paths to the custom app settings with high performance ON. I see you are also running borderless fullscreen, so it could also be worth trying the Optimisations for windowed games setting in Settings -> System -> Display -> Graphics -> Default graphics settings to see if it helps improve any input lag. With Vsync ON it might be worth trying fullscreen mode in DCS, just as a test, and also using the nvidia CP to experiment with the low-latency mode there. Good luck, getting DCS into a sweet spot can take some tweaking, but it can run well. -

Some things you could try: - disable hotplug devices in control settings, there are hotplug events in your log, including from your audio devices. - google how to turn off the power-saving features on your USB ports to prevent windows power management from putting them into low-power mode. - you have parked cores according to the log, you could try unparking them. there are free tools available online like Parkcontrol that can do this. I understand that DCS ran well before this time but it could be that some normal Windows/Dell updates have made some changes that may also have impacted how well DCS runs. -
One thing that sticks out is that your motherboard BIOS is 5 years old and there have been 15 full releases, and a beta from less than a month ago, since your installed version. Apart from CPU microcode optimisations, power management improvements, and better device compatibility, there have been 5 security issues patched that may or may not fall inside your use cases. In Windows, it's probably worth doing some standard stuff if you haven't checked on them in a while: Windows Update, install latest AMD chipset drivers, ensure game mode and game bar are disabled.

You are right that if you ask the CPU and GPU to work flat-out to deliver as many frames as possible there can be moments where the CPU gets a spike in demand that causes the GPU to wait, and then the GPU load drops, and FPS follows. It is better in general to cap the FPS at a level where your CPU has a small amount of headroom to absorb the smaller load spikes. There's nothing much that can be done if the mission spawns 10 moving columns right under you or a huge cruise missile strike lands. But something to check since you mentioned you haven't played DCS for 10 months, there is an issue with high-polling rate setting in mouse software. Until the issue is fixed the polling rate should be set to 500Hz or lower. The symptom of the issue is, as you described, looking around causing hitching. -

Your autoupdate.log shows that the change to 2.9.5 failed because: 06493.957 ERROR: Can't delete F:\DCS World OpenBeta\Bazar/shaders/metashaders.edce: (32) The process cannot access the file because it is being used by another process. Possibly the DCS.exe process was non-responsive in the background and prevented the 2.9.5 update from happening, or if you have ever run DCS as admin it could result in a permissions issue with certain files. If it's the second option then things get a little more complicated, hopefully it's the first one. Reboot the computer and try .\DCS_updater.exe update 2.9.5.55918@release again, it should be able to use the downloaded files from before if they are still in the _downloads directory so it should be faster.

Find your DCS install directory (not the one in Saved Games) through explorer and double-click it so you see the API, Bazar, bin, bin-mt directories Right-click on the bin folder and choose Open in Terminal In the window that pops up enter .\DCS_updater.exe update 2.9.5.55918@release I just tested this and it worked. It looks like the text box in Skatezilla's tool doesn't allow non-numeric characters in the custom version box, so it can't give the updater a version string in the form it's expecting.
